House Judiciary Committee Subcommittee on the Constitution, Civil Rights, and Civil Liberties Chairman, Rep. Jerrold Nadler (D-NY), gives his opening statement for an oversight hearing regarding the Voting Rights section of the Department of Justice

Posted by Staff on October 30, 2007 |

Subcommittee chairman Rep. Jerrold Nadler (D-NY), gives his opening statement saying that the Voting Rights section of the Department of Justice is not living up to its mandate to protect voting rights and that politics are affecting decision making regarding critical voting rights laws.
